Does traditional HA (A/P) support exist when deploying the firewall with Amazon Elastic Load Balancing (ELB)?

In the context of deploying a firewall with Amazon Elastic Load Balancing (ELB), traditional High Availability (HA), specifically Active/Passive (A/P) configurations, do not align with ELB's operational model. ELB is designed to distribute incoming application traffic across multiple targets, such as EC2 instances, and inherently operates in an Active/Active manner. This allows for more efficient use of resources and provides better fault tolerance and responsiveness.

In an Active/Passive HA setup, one instance is actively handling traffic, while the other remains on standby, only taking over during a failure of the primary instance. This setup is not suitable within the framework of ELB, as ELB promotes the use of multiple active instances to handle the traffic load simultaneously. Hence, deploying traditional A/P HA with ELB does not work as intended, making the statement that traditional HA support exists in this context false.

Other options related to the presence of A/P support in specific regions or configurations do not apply here either, as the fundamental design of ELB does not accommodate such traditional HA models.
